Forecast: Motor Vehicle Metal Stamping Revenue in Canada

The motor vehicle metal stamping industry in Canada is projected to see a steady increase in revenue from 2024 through 2028, with the values forecasted to grow from 8.4414 billion CAD in 2024 to 9.96 billion CAD in 2028. In comparison, the industry stood at 8.1 billion CAD in 2023. The year-on-year growth is expected to average around 4-5%, with variations noted at 4.57%, 4.32%, 4.10%, and 3.90% from 2025 through 2028. The compound annual growth rate (CAGR) over this period is approximately 4.227%.

Future trends to watch for include:

  • Technological advancements in automated stamping processes.
  • Increasing demand for lightweight materials such as aluminum and high-strength steel in vehicle production.
  • Potential impacts of trade policies and tariffs.
  • Shifts in consumer preferences towards electric vehicles, which may influence material and production techniques.
  • Continued consolidation within the industry, with larger firms acquiring smaller competitors to enhance capabilities and market presence.
